SUPPORT AND RESISTANCE LEVELS FOR XRP: WATCHING $1.38 AND $1.42
In the context of XRP's current trading range, two key levels have emerged that traders are closely watching: the support level at $1.38 and the resistance level at $1.42. These levels serve as critical benchmarks for market participants, providing insight into potential price movements. The support at $1.38 has been defended by buyers, indicating a level of interest and commitment to maintaining price stability above this threshold.
Conversely, the resistance at $1.42 has capped gains for XRP, suggesting that sellers are actively engaging at this price point. The interplay between these two levels creates a battleground for traders, with a breakout above $1.42 potentially signaling a bullish momentum toward targets of $1.45 to $1.50. On the flip side, a failure to hold above the $1.38 support could lead to a downward shift in sentiment, opening the door for a decline towards $1.30.
THE SIGNIFICANCE OF WHALE ACTIVITY IN XRP'S CONSOLIDATION PHASE
Whale activity has become a noteworthy factor in XRP's current consolidation phase, with reports indicating that large wallet holders have accumulated approximately 40 million XRP over the past week. This accumulation suggests a growing interest from significant market players during this period of price stability. The presence of whales can often influence market sentiment and price movements, as their trading decisions tend to carry substantial weight.
The accumulation by these large holders may reflect a strategic positioning ahead of a potential breakout.
